Jquery 如何使我的水平滚动页面在IE中工作?

Jquery 如何使我的水平滚动页面在IE中工作?,jquery,html,cross-browser,scroll,Jquery,Html,Cross Browser,Scroll,我在我的网站上使用了一个水平滚动页面~在FF中效果很好,但在IE中没有,我如何才能让它在IE中工作?以下是我在html头部的JS: <script src="js/jquery-1.2.6.min.js" type="text/javascript" charset="utf-8"></script> <script type="text/javascript" charset="utf-8"> $(function(){ $("#pa

我在我的网站上使用了一个水平滚动页面~在FF中效果很好,但在IE中没有,我如何才能让它在IE中工作?以下是我在html头部的JS:

<script src="js/jquery-1.2.6.min.js" type="text/javascript" charset="utf-8"></script>
<script type="text/javascript" charset="utf-8">
    $(function(){
        $("#page-wrap").wrapInner("<table><tr>");
        $(".post").wrap("<td>");
    });</script>

$(函数(){
$(“#换页”).wrapInner(“”);
$(“.post”).wrap(“”);
});

当然还有另一个脚本文件,但它很大,所以我不打算在这里发布。是否有一个黑客或东西,我可以使用它在IE中正确滚动?提前谢谢

那看起来像个黑客。您基本上是将内容放在一个表单元格中,该单元格显然有溢出。为什么不在
#page wrap
.post
元素本身上设置溢出

#page-wrap {
    overflow-y: scroll;
}

可能需要更多的CSS属性,但这取决于目前未知的完整上下文。

脱离主题,但只是想确保您知道您使用的是相当旧的jQuery版本。版本1.4.2是当前版本,具有许多功能和性能改进。